    Introduction to Mesas Electorales

    Mesas electorales are the backbone of Venezuela's electoral system. These electoral boards are responsible for organizing, supervising, and ensuring the integrity of the voting process during elections. Each mesa is composed of designated members who oversee the voting procedures at polling stations.

    The primary goal of mesas electorales is to guarantee that every vote is counted accurately and that the election results reflect the will of the people. This system is designed to uphold the principles of transparency, accountability, and fairness in the democratic process.

    Structure of Mesas Electorales

    Composition of Electoral Boards

    Each mesa electoral is composed of a president, secretary, and members who are selected through a rigorous process. These individuals are responsible for overseeing the voting process at their designated polling station.

    Roles and Responsibilities

    • Managing the voting process from start to finish.
    • Ensuring compliance with electoral laws and regulations.
    • Addressing any issues or disputes that arise during the voting process.

    Functions of Mesas Electorales

    The functions of mesas electorales are multifaceted and critical to the success of any election. These boards are responsible for:

    • Verifying the identity of voters.
    • Providing ballots and voting materials to eligible voters.
    • Counting and recording votes accurately.
    • Reporting election results to the National Electoral Council.

  • Challenges Faced by Mesas Electorales

    Political Polarization

    One of the main challenges faced by mesas electorales is political polarization. In a country with deeply divided political factions, ensuring impartiality and neutrality can be difficult. This often leads to accusations of bias and manipulation.

    Logistical Issues

    Logistical challenges, such as insufficient resources and training, can also hinder the effectiveness of mesas electorales. Ensuring that all polling stations are adequately equipped and staffed is crucial for the smooth operation of elections.
